Baseball Preview: Frankfort Hot Dogs vs. North Montgomery Chargin' Chargers
Frankfort is 8-2 against North Montgomery since April of 2018, and they'll have a chance to extend that success on Tuesday. The Frankfort Hot Dogs will be playing in front of their home fans against the North Montgomery Chargin' Chargers at 6:00 p.m. Both squads will be entering this one on the heels of a big victory.
If Frankfort beats North Montgomery with ten runs on Tuesday, it's going to be the squad's new lucky number: they've won their past two matchups with that exact score. Frankfort was the clear victor by a 10-4 margin over Danville on Saturday. The win was nothing new for Frankfort as they're now sitting on three straight.
The team relied heavily on Alex Lopez-Alanis, who scored three runs and stole three bases while getting on base in all five of his plate appearances. Another player making a difference was Chino Valdes, who scored a run while getting on base in two of his four plate appearances.
Meanwhile, North Montgomery scored the most runs they've had all season to find success on Monday. Everything went their way against West Lafayette as North Montgomery made off with a 15-8 victory. With that win, North Montgomery brought their scoring average up to 6.6 runs per game.
Roman Utterback was incredible, going 2-for-2 with a home run, three RBI, and two runs. Jarrod Kirsch was another key contributor, scoring two runs and stealing a base while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ances.
Frankfort's victory bumped their record up to 7-4. As for North Montgomery, the win (which was their third in a row) raised their record to 7-3.
